.hero-animation{position:relative;min-height:400px}.hero-mobile{margin-top:60px}#hero{padding-bottom:70px}#hero-background{position:absolute;z-index:100}#hero-tree-left{position:absolute;z-index:100}#hero-tree-right{position:absolute;width:100%;z-index:10}.desk-wrapper{position:relative;width:100%;height:260px}.vision-wrapper{position:relative;width:100%;height:500px}#desk-chair{position:absolute;z-index:100;height:100%}#desk-background{position:absolute;z-index:1;height:100%}#desk-plant{position:absolute;z-index:10;height:100%}#tree-left{position:absolute;z-index:10;width:100%;margin-top:10px}#curved-top{position:absolute;z-index:100;margin-top:-20px}.curved-top{position:absolute;z-index:100;margin-top:-20px;background:url('https://cdn2.hubspot.net/hubfs/6598889/top_mint.svg') no-repeat 100%;height:60px;width:100%;bottom:0}.tree-animation{height:260px;position:relative;overflow:hidden;bottom:0}.hero-mobile{position:relative;height:160px}#mobile-background{position:absolute;width:100%;height:220px}#mobile-tree-left,#mobile-tree-left-2{position:absolute;height:170px}#tree-background{position:absolute}#mobile-background{width:100%;left:-10px}#dental-animation{position:relative;width:100%;height:360px}#dental-bg,#dental-plant,#dental-clock,#dental-chair,#dental-couch{position:absolute;width:100%}#dental-bg{z-index:1}#dental-plant,#dental-clock,#dental-chair,#dental-couch{z-index:10}@media only screen and (max-width:480px){.hero-animation{min-height:150px;margin-top:0}#dental-animation{height:90px}#hero-tree-left{width:120%;left:10px}#hero-background{margin-top:20px}#hero{padding-bottom:0px !important}section{padding:120px 0}section.is-mint.is-mobile-section{padding:20px 0;z-index:1;position:relative}.is-curved-after:after{margin-top:119px !important}}.desktop-wrapper{position:relative}#desktop-landscape,#desktop-landscape-2,#hero-landscape{width:100%;position:relative}#desktop-landscape{min-height:180px}#desktop-landscape:after{width:100%;display:block;height:180px;background-color:#60edce;content:"";position:absolute;bottom:0}#iconVet,#iconDental,#iconChiro,#iconPrimary,#iconVision,#iconDermatology{height:70px}#desk,#chart,#patient,#optometrist,#clock{position:absolute}#chart,#clock{z-index:1}#chart{left:-10px}#patient,#optometrist{z-index:10}#desk{z-index:100}.vet-wrapper{position:relative;height:500px}#vet-clock,#vet-dog,#vet-patient,#vet-desk{position:absolute}.mobile-gif{width:100%;display:block}@media only screen and (min-width:1200px){.has-previous-animation{padding-top:0;margin-top:-200px}}